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Strathfield, NSW, Australia and Birrong, NSW, Australia?

Sydney Trains operates a train from Homebush Station to Regents Park Station every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$3–6 and the journey takes 11 min. Alternatively, Transit Systems operates a bus from Liverpool Rd Before Cosgrove Rd to Bankstown Station, Stand C every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$3–4 and the journey takes 27 min.
